黑狐家游戏

三维点云数据格式有哪些,三维点云数据有什么用

欧气 7 0

标题:探索三维点云数据的奥秘及其多种用途

一、引言

在当今科技飞速发展的时代,三维点云数据正逐渐成为各个领域中不可或缺的重要资源,三维点云数据是一种通过测量物体表面上的大量点的坐标而得到的三维数据集合,它具有高精度、高分辨率和丰富的细节信息,能够为我们提供对物体形状、结构和空间关系的精确描述,本文将详细介绍三维点云数据的格式,并探讨其在多个领域中的广泛应用。

二、三维点云数据的格式

(一)PLY 格式

PLY(Polygon File Format)是一种广泛使用的三维点云数据格式,它以文本形式存储点云数据,每个点由其坐标(x、y、z)、颜色(r、g、b)和其他属性(如法线、曲率等)组成,PLY 格式具有简单易懂、易于读写和跨平台的优点,因此在学术界和工业界都得到了广泛的应用。

(二)OBJ 格式

OBJ(Wavefront Object)格式是另一种常见的三维点云数据格式,它主要用于存储多边形模型的数据,包括顶点坐标、面的索引和纹理坐标等,虽然 OBJ 格式最初是为多边形模型设计的,但它也可以用于存储点云数据,只需将点云的坐标作为顶点坐标存储即可,OBJ 格式在 3D 建模和动画领域中非常流行。

(三)PCD 格式

PCD(Point Cloud Data)格式是由 Point Cloud Library(PCL)开发的一种专门用于存储点云数据的二进制格式,它具有高效的存储和读取性能,并且支持各种点云数据的压缩和编码方式,PCD 格式在点云处理和分析领域中被广泛使用,是 PCL 库的标准数据格式之一。

(四)LAS 格式

LAS(LiDAR Data Exchange Format)格式是一种专门用于存储激光雷达点云数据的二进制格式,它由美国天宝(Trimble)公司开发,广泛应用于地理信息系统(GIS)、测绘和自动驾驶等领域,LAS 格式具有高效的存储和读取性能,并且支持多种数据压缩方式。

(五)XYZ 格式

XYZ 格式是一种最简单的三维点云数据格式,它只存储点的坐标(x、y、z)信息,XYZ 格式通常用于存储少量点云数据,或者在数据传输和存储过程中作为中间格式使用。

三、三维点云数据的用途

(一)三维建模

三维点云数据可以直接用于创建物体的三维模型,通过对大量点云数据的处理和分析,可以提取出物体的形状、轮廓和表面特征,然后使用三维建模软件将其构建成逼真的三维模型,三维点云数据在文物保护、产品设计、建筑设计等领域中具有重要的应用价值。

(二)物体识别与检测

三维点云数据可以用于物体的识别和检测,通过对物体表面点云的特征提取和分析,可以建立物体的三维模型库,并使用模式识别算法对新的点云数据进行匹配和识别,从而实现物体的分类和检测,三维点云数据在机器人视觉、自动驾驶、安防监控等领域中具有广泛的应用前景。

(三)地形测绘

三维点云数据可以用于地形测绘,通过使用激光雷达等设备对地面进行扫描,可以获取高精度的地形点云数据,然后使用地形分析软件对其进行处理和分析,生成地形模型和等高线图,三维点云数据在国土资源调查、城市规划、水利工程等领域中具有重要的应用价值。

(四)虚拟现实与增强现实

三维点云数据可以用于虚拟现实(VR)和增强现实(AR)应用,通过将点云数据与虚拟场景或现实场景进行融合,可以创建出沉浸式的虚拟现实环境或增强现实体验,三维点云数据在游戏开发、教育培训、文化遗产展示等领域中具有广阔的应用前景。

(五)医学影像

三维点云数据可以用于医学影像处理,通过对人体器官或组织的三维点云数据进行分析,可以获取其形状、结构和功能信息,从而帮助医生进行疾病诊断和治疗方案制定,三维点云数据在医学影像诊断、手术导航、康复治疗等领域中具有重要的应用价值。

(六)工业检测与质量控制

三维点云数据可以用于工业检测和质量控制,通过对产品表面的三维点云数据进行测量和分析,可以检测出产品的尺寸偏差、形状缺陷和表面粗糙度等质量问题,从而提高产品的质量和生产效率,三维点云数据在汽车制造、航空航天、电子制造等领域中具有广泛的应用前景。

四、结论

三维点云数据作为一种重要的三维数据资源,具有高精度、高分辨率和丰富的细节信息等优点,它的格式多样,包括 PLY、OBJ、PCD、LAS 和 XYZ 等,三维点云数据在三维建模、物体识别与检测、地形测绘、虚拟现实与增强现实、医学影像、工业检测与质量控制等领域中具有广泛的应用,随着科技的不断发展,三维点云数据的应用领域将会不断扩大,为我们的生活和工作带来更多的便利和创新。

标签: #数据格式 #数据用途

黑狐家游戏
  • 评论列表

留言评论